
What is recorded here
The National Heritage List for England records Church of St James as a listed building at Grade I. The saved point comes from the centre supplied by the official record. Listing does not by itself mean that the public may enter the place.
The historic-place record does not grant public access. Check current conditions and ownership before entering land or a building.
